SECTION 03 · DEBT-TO-EARNINGS

What loans cost relative to earnings

Annual debt service as a share of median earnings 10 years after entry, computed under federal Direct loan terms (10-year fixed at 6%). The 8% line is the gainful-employment threshold from federal regulation; above 12% has historically been considered “failing” under prior rule cycles.

Institution-wide

2.6%
0%8% · GE20%+

Median federal debt $12,500 amortized over 10 years vs. median earnings $64,876 (10y after entry).

CAUSAL DISCIPLINE

Sacramento State graduates earn $X” — not “Sacramento State makes you earn $X”

Median earnings describe what cohorts earned. They do not describe what attending Sacramento State caused. Selection effects (who admits, who enrolls, who completes) are real. We publish federal data with strict descriptive phrasing — and link the methodology where you can read about the limitations directly.
